The Use of the Li De Justice in the French Parliament

During the reign of louis the fifteenth, the use of the li de justice picked up because it had to. The parliament were pushing back against royal edicts with increasing frequency. This is a good example of why so many french philosophes supported the idea of enlightened absolutism. All the royal ministry was trying to do was get the government on sound financial footing by spreading taxes more equitably across the three estates. What could be more rational and more beneficial?
